About The Book

This book proposes a discussion about the inclusion of deaf students in vocational and technological education. One of the main problems encountered when it comes to inserting deaf students is the difficulty of interaction between the parties involved in the process. In addition the inclusion of the student does not occur only by physical presence being necessary a deepening in the interaction relations extending the contact with other individuals in other inclusive actions. The objective of this work is to research on the insertion of deaf students in professional qualification addressing the aspects that involve the relationship between individuals and respect between the parties having as a by-product the proposition of means and solutions to the problems inherent in the inclusion of deaf students in vocational education.
